Iran refuses nuclear transparency demands

Iran's envoy to the UN's nuclear agency is refusing to commit to demands for transparency as part of a nuclear deal between Tehran and world powers.

The US wanted specific nuclear transparency measures included in the deal, which would allow for more intrusive access to Iranian sites.
